"Surety insurance" defined. "Surety insurance" includes:

(1)Fidelity insurance, which is insurance guaranteeing the fidelity of persons holding positions of public or private trust.
(2)Insurance or guaranty of the obligations of employers under workmen’s compensation laws.
(3)Insurance guaranteeing the performance of contracts, other than insurance policies, and guaranteeing and executing bonds, undertakings, and contracts of suretyship.
